The Manvel City Council made significant strides in addressing ongoing construction issues during their meeting on August 4, 2025. A key decision was the approval of a substitution agreement with Flintco for the completion of the Manvel Public Works facility. This move comes after the original contractor defaulted on the project, prompting the city to invoke the performance bond as required by law.
City Manager Dan Bobby provided an overview of the situation, explaining that the bonding company has already facilitated a replacement contractor, Flintco, which recently completed the police building. The council's decision to authorize the city manager to execute the agreement and related documents is expected to expedite the resolution of the claim with the bonding company and ensure the timely completion of the Public Works facility.
